Output 93acb3d98a0f01241edb25a796095b08ccf8ef3d40d04df83c840231ad7b5155:5

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5e2afbe991002f466fe19d8b4169f963c10436 OP_EQUAL
address
MBmBRPTAgKkskztZrLY8L9eGkWaRWyrRWg
transaction
93acb3d98a0f01241edb25a796095b08ccf8ef3d40d04df83c840231ad7b5155
spent
true